Recently, British travel consultancy Luxury Travel Diary has introduced six high-end luxury resorts in Vietnam at tourist destinations, including Da Nang, Hoi An, Ninh Thuan, Nha Trang, and Con Dao.
The high-end resorts named in the list of Luxury Travel Diary have received many international awards for many years and became favorite destinations for tourists.

1. Fusion Maia Da Nang
Fusion Maia Danang is a luxury resort in Vietnam located on My Khe beach. It is only a 15-minute drive from Da Nang international airport.
Fusion Maia Danang is a 5-star resort with 87 private villas. It also attracts visitors by its inclusive spa services.
Coming to Fusion Maia Da Nang, guests can participate in yoga classes, tai chi, free gyms, or play golf at the Danang golf club. This luxury resorts in Vietnam is suitable for couples and families who are looking for a luxurious yet cozy and natural getaway. The room rate for two adults is from 6.5 million VND.

2. In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ula
In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ula is located behind Son Tra Peninsula, also known as Monkey Mountain. This place is about 30 minutes drive from Danang International Airport.
This upscale luxury resorts in Vietnam is in the middle of the lush forests stretching to the beach. With the area of 39 hectares and located on the sloping terrain of the peninsula, the resort has 4-level villas: Paradise, sky, earth, and sea.
Rooms at In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ula are designed with white walls and black wooden columns, inspired by Vietnamese temples. Each room is also adorned with unique Vietnamese carvings.
With a view of the sea, stay at the rooms of the In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ula you can relax in the ocean, and listen to the sound of the sea waves.
The luxury resorts in Vietnam also has a lot of facilities for visitors to experience, such as karaoke rooms, yoga classes, tai chi, spa services, cooking classes, craft classes, and heritage villages. There is also a daily trip to explore flora and fauna of Son Tra Nature Reserve. There is also a free shuttle bus to Danang and Hoi An.
Room rates at InterContinental Danang Sun Peninsula are from VND 7 million.

3. Four Seasons Resort Nam Hai, Hoi An
Four Seasons Resort Nam Hai is located on Ha My beach. Forbes voted this one of the most beautiful beaches in the world. It is one of the most luxury resorts in Vietnam.
This luxury resort has 100 villas with sea view, including villas from one to five bedrooms, eight family villas, and 40 villas with private pools. At the center of the resort, there is a unique three-story infinity pool with each story called Family, Olympic, and Lap.
Coming here, visitors can comfortably participate in many water sports games such as jet skiing, windsurfing, and flying on the X-Jetpacks. It also has a gym, sauna, 4 tennis courts, badminton courts, and basketball courts.
The resort earned a maximum score of 5/5 on TripAdvisor and 4.7 / 5 on Google. Room rates at Four Seasons Resort Nam Hai are from VND 20 million per night.

4. Six Senses Con Dao
Six Senses is the first luxury resort in Con Dao, Vietnam. It is located in the national park and the sea. With a modern design, Six Senses still retain many characteristics of Vietnam’s traditional fishing village. Coming here, you can relax at the spa, practice yoga in the fresh natural space, and enjoy the fresh seafood dishes.
Six Senses includes 36 one-bedroom pool villas and 15 multi-room villas, including butler service and infinity pool.
Ocean View Deluxe Pool is the ideal villa for travelers who love private space or honeymoon. It has an infinity pool with great views. The price for this villa is from around VND 11.5 million per night.
Coming to Six Senses you can also experience scuba diving, exploring the rainforest, fishing, Spa service.
The unique thing about Six Senses is the eco-friendly design. Fifty villas have a butterfly-shaped roof and carved teak walls to help the air circulate and catch the wind to minimize the use of air conditioning and the use of solar energy to save energy.
Every month, Six Senses also organizes beach cleaning activities and seminars to raise people’s environmental awareness.

5. Amanoi Ninh Thuan
Amanoi is the first 6-star luxury resort in Vietnam. This high-class resort has 36 villas with exquisite architecture, close to nature. In 2014, Condé Nast Traveler magazine had named Amanoi, one of the best 33 new hotels in the world.
Coming to Amanoi, you can experience free Yoga classes, spas, tennis courts, and many water sports. This resort owns a luxurious dining space overlooking the beautiful scenery of Vinh Hy Bay.
The lowest room rate in Amanoi from 16 million per night. The most luxurious villa costs VND 100 million per night, including a private bar, butlers and cooks serving with a variety of Asian and European dishes. On TripAdvisor, this resort gets an absolute score of 5/5.

6. Six Senses Ninh Van Bay
This luxury resorts in Vietnam is located on Ninh Van Bay. It owns charming scenery, with an impressive view of the ocean. It has a beach with shiny golden sand, behind is a high mountain range and nature friendly design.
The restaurant serves international and local dishes. It uses fresh seafood ingredients such as lobster, tiger shrimp, and vegetables grown in Da Lat. At Six Senses Ninh Van Bay, visitors can use spa services, hairdressers, gyms, yoga classes, or participating in scuba diving and coral watching activities.
Room rates at Six Senses Ninh Van Bay are from VND 6.7 million per night.
